Global Wellbore Cleaning Tools Market – Unlocking Efficiency in Drilling and Completion Operations
The global wellbore cleaning tools market is gaining remarkable traction as the oil and gas industry continues to prioritize efficiency, safety, and cost optimization in drilling and production activities. Wellbore cleaning is a vital process in maintaining the integrity of oil and gas wells, ensuring that the wellbore is free from debris, scale, and other contaminants that could obstruct production. As drilling operations become increasingly complex—especially in deepwater and unconventional reserves—the demand for advanced wellbore cleaning tools has witnessed substantial growth.
Wellbore cleaning tools are designed to remove residual materials like drilling mud, cement, scale, and metal shavings from the wellbore before the completion phase. These tools include casing scrapers, brush tools, magnets, junk baskets, and circulation subs. Their function may appear simple, but their impact on overall well performance is profound. A properly cleaned wellbore reduces non-productive time, minimizes the risk of formation damage, and ensures better cement bonding—all critical factors that contribute to well integrity and long-term production efficiency.

Technological advancement is another defining trend shaping the global wellbore cleaning tools market. Manufacturers are focusing on developing multifunctional and high-performance cleaning tools capable of operating under extreme downhole pressures and temperatures. Modern systems integrate mechanical, hydraulic, and magnetic cleaning actions to ensure complete debris removal. Additionally, digital monitoring solutions and sensors are being introduced to track cleaning performance in real time, allowing for data-driven decision-making during drilling and completion operations.
